Bomber from Cap Tap. Pours golden orange with a huge white head. Aroma suggests dank pine. Near full bodied. Flavor is dank herb more than pine, but I definitely call dank. Yet it’s very fruity in a rather different to me way. The finish is sort of like used tea leaves. This is strongly hopped and the result is complex to me. It’s dry and bitter. Delicious? I am certainly pleased to be drinking it, but it’s too new for me to jump off the pier on delicious. Liking it a lot.

Bomber from Bine & Vine. Pours bright gold with a white head that diminished rather quickly. Aroma: Dank; cat pee/citrus; resin; grape; tropical hint. Lot going on there. Med body or so. Flavor is dank; cat pee/citrus; resin; earth finally. It is towards dry, and it’s nicely bitter. One of the best I’ve had lately.

Bomber from Capitol Beer in Sacramento, CA. Pours gold with a white head. Citrus fumes erupt from the glass. Med body at least. Flavor seems quite pine. Or call it citrus too. It is sort of one note, but it is one heck of a note. Lots and lots of "fresh" hop, and a good dose of rather smooth bitter. Must be malt here in support, but it’s really taking the back seat. Great ale here.

Bomber from ABV. Pours a crystal clear dark amber color with a medium white head. A big floral and resin hop nose. Big sticky resin, oily hops, bitterness, caramel, tropical fruit. Certainly a big IPA. Quite tasty. Sort of a throwback considering how things are going, but this is good.
